Job Opportunity: Day Clinician
Location: The Grove Estate, Peru, Indiana
Position: Full-Time Day Clinician
Join Our Team
The Grove Estate is seeking a compassionate, skilled, and dedicated Day Clinician to join our multidisciplinary team. We are a premier residential addiction treatment centre committed to providing evidence-based, trauma-informed care in a supportive and healing environment.
As a Day Clinician, you will play a vital role in helping individuals recover from substance use and co-occurring mental health disorders through individual counselling, group therapy, family engagement, and treatment planning.
Key Responsibilities
- Provide individual, group, and family therapy using evidence-based treatment approaches.
- Complete psychosocial assessments, treatment plans, progress notes, and discharge planning in a timely manner.
- Facilitate psychoeducational and therapeutic groups.
- Collaborate with physicians, nursing staff, case managers, and the multidisciplinary treatment team.
- Participate in treatment team meetings and clinical case reviews.
- Maintain accurate clinical documentation in accordance with regulatory and accreditation standards.
- Support patients throughout their recovery journey while maintaining professional and ethical standards.
Qualifications
- Master's degree in Social Work, Counselling, Psychology, Marriage and Family Therapy, or a related behavioural health field.
- Active Indiana licensure (or eligibility) as LCSW, LMHC, LMFT, LCAC, or equivalent preferred.
- Experience working in substance use disorder, behavioural health, or residential treatment settings is preferred.
- Knowledge of co-occurring disorders, trauma-informed care, motivational interviewing, CBT, and relapse prevention.
- Excellent communication, organisational, and documentation skills.
- Ability to work collaboratively within a multidisciplinary team.
